US-Israel tensions over meetings with Hamas
US-Israel Diplomatic Tensions: Relations between the U.S. and Israel are strained due to secret meetings between U.S. envoy and Hamas officials, which have included discussions that have not been endorsed by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u’s administration.
Netanyahu’s Reaction: The Netanyahu administration has expressed anger over these undisclosed talks, viewing them as undermining Israel’s security and the ongoing efforts to manage the conflict’s resolution with Hamas.
Trump Envoy’s Role: A former envoy under the Trump administration has reportedly further inflamed Israel’s concerns, indicating that direct talks with Hamas could potentially bypass Israeli interests.
Potential Deal with Hamas: A U.S. hostage envoy has suggested that the U.S. could reach a deal with Hamas within weeks, which could influence ongoing and future negotiations amid the heightened tensions.
- Implications for Gaza Talks: These developments cast uncertainty over upcoming talks regarding Gaza, as different stakeholders express diverging strategies and priorities in their dealings with Hamas.
